About this role
Department: Provincial Administration: Western Cape Location: Tygerberg Hospital, Parow Valley Salary: R571 161 per annum Requirements: Minimum educational qualification: Basic R425 qualification (i.e. diploma/degree in nursing) or equivalent qualification (R683) that allows registration with the South African Nursing Council (SANC) as a Professional Nurse. OR A 4 year Bachelor Degree in Nursing (R174) that allows registration with the South African Nursing Council (SANC) as a Professional Nurse. OR A 3 year Diploma in Nursing (R171) that allows registration with the South African Nursing Council (SANC) AS A General Nurse. (This dispensation is only applicable for posts of Clinical Programme Coordinator where it is an inherent requirement of the post for the incumbent to maintain registration with the SANC). Registration with a professional council: Registration with the SANC as a Professional Nurse. Experience: A minimum of 7 years appropriate/ recognizable experience in nursing after registration with the South African Nursing Council in General Nursing. Inherent requirement of the job: Ability and willingness to perform standby duties as the need arises. Competencies (knowledge/skills): Ability to function independently as well as part of a multi- disciplinary team. Effective communication, interpersonal, leadership, decision-making and conflict resolution skills. Good organizational skills and the ability to function under pressure. Basic computer literacy skills. Good written and verbal communication skills. Knowledge and insight related to Infection Prevention and Control. Knowledge of relevant legislation and policy related to IPC within the Public Sector. Ability to promote quality patient care through the setting, implementation and monitoring of standards. 189 Duties: Responsible for planning, managing, coordinating and maintaining an optimal Infection prevention and control service at Tygerberg Hospital. Identify the need for standards, policies and procedures regarding IPC. Participate in developing standards and monitor the implementation process. Effective management and utilization of resources to ensure operational function in the area. Initiate and participate in training, development and research within the nursing department. Deliver a support service to the Nursing Service and the institution. Maintain ethical standards and promote professional growth and self-development.
